A Tribute To Najib “Travis” Hood — A Son, Brother, and Friend Gone Too Soon
528
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

On August 29, 2021, the world mysteriously lost a kind and caring soul by the name of Najib “Travis” Hood. Hood was a hard working man with two jobs, a loving family, a list of hobbies, and a full life yet to be lived. He died three days before his 30th birthday.

Hood was born in Kampala, Uganda. Following his upbringing overseas, Hood immigrated to the U.S in 2009 for a chance at a better education. Eventually, he and his family relocated to Pelham, New York, where they created a brand new life together.

Sandra Hood, Travis’s mother, recalled her son as a smart, ambitious, and determinally driven individual. “He was happy all the time,” his mother shared. “He was always smiling, and everyone loved that about him.” Hood lived in the house with his mother and the rest of his family.

Hood was the second oldest of four, and he held a very close relationship with both his mother and his siblings. Mrs. Hood tells us it wasn’t uncommon for Travis to go out of his way to put a smile on his brother and sister’s faces. He often even helped his younger siblings with finances while they attended college. “He is very dearly missed,” Mrs. Hood said. “His younger sister, Nafisa, was really looking forward to him being an uncle to her future children. And now he’ll never get that chance.”

Prior to his death, when Travis wasn’t looking after his family or working a shift at either of his jobs in White Plains, he was reading, kickboxing, skating, or drawing art. He stayed active by going for a jog every morning before heading to work. He also practiced Buddhism and found it important to stay in tune with his inner spirit.

Things had been going well in Travis’s life prior to his passing. He was in a committed relationship, his work peers adored him, and his family loved spending time with him. In fact, just a couple of weeks prior, Travis had bought himself one of his dream cars.

But on the 29th of August, Hood was found dead by the NYPD in a Manhattan hotel room. Travis’s mother was notified shortly after they found his body. Although police have not finished their investigation, the reason behind Travis’s death still remains unclear. His personal belongings are yet to be found, and his mother is yet to be given answers upon her son’s death.

Travis will always be remembered as the kind spirit and gentle soul with the contagious smile. “We will forever miss him,” his mother said. “And he’ll live forever in our hearts.”
